Your foundation begins to settle when the soil shifts underneath your property. Some damage indicators include sloping floors, windows that stick, a leaning chimney, gaps all-around your doorways, cracking tiles, and in some cases bowed walls within the basement. Any of they're signals you require Sugar Land Foundation Repair.

To complete foundation repairs, various helical piers and screwed under the foundation until eventually they sit along with a strong beneath the composition that can bear the weight of the creating. The helical piers are dispersed at regular intervals to distribute the burden on the constructing evenly.

Much too little water would make the soil shrink. Unless of repair course the humidity degree in the soil beneath your own home is steady, the soil will shrink and swell, which places strain on the foundation. This stress triggers cracking and settling.

Foundation troubles may also be caused by problems inside the pre-building period of a house constructing task. In case the soil isn’t uniformly compacted, or part of the home is crafted on clay and aspect on rock, it's going to induce uneven settling in the course of seasonal shifts in temperature or humidity concentrations.
